New Communities

Building sustainable communities, particularly on Greenfield sites or in new urban extensions around towns and cities, requires a specialised approach. Shaping where people live, work and spend their leisure time has a profound effect on people both at an individual and community level. Designing for new communities needs to take into account the wider context in order to create an environment that integrates the physical surroundings with the social fabric of the community in a sensitive way.
